Pittujamsä Pelutxinná Waatmaat is a Ikerlandian politician, currently serving as the Vaatbaabydeeg of Ikerlàndia. He is the vice-leader of the Democratic Party (DPI), the largest party in the unicameral Parliament, and serves as Secretary of Diplomacy in his own cabinet. Before leading the Democrats, he led the Ikerlandian Democratic Front, the DPI ally for Congress, and was Leader of the Opposition from 2019 to 2022.

Pelutxinná is a member of the Ikerlandian Parliament representing the multi-member list constituency of Mittyzöegaad.

Early life

Pelutxinná is a native Ikerlandian of Mittyzöegaad origin. He is the brother of fellow politician and President of the National Bank, Waatmaat Pelutxinná. He graduated with a degree on political sciences at the Autonomous University of Mittyzöegaad in 2014, and earned a second degree on law from the same University in 2018.

Early political career

Pelutxinná started his political career in the Ikerlandian Democratic Front. At the May 2018 general election, Pelutxinná was elected to serve as waatmaatdaa of the Courts of Ikerlàndia for Daagga. His first term in the Courts were marked by his support of the recognition of the Daaggian language's status as official language in the Kingdom.

Mittyzöegaad Congress and IDF leadership

On 16 January 2019, Pelutxinná became one of the participants of the Congress of Mittyzöegaad, and as such is credited as a co-author of the present constitution of Ikerlàndia. Upon arriving in Mittyzöegaad, Pelutxinná became involved in the Marian University of Daagdeeg, teaching law and political science and giving conferences on the legal development of Ikerlàndia and Ikerlandian history.

Opposition leader and foundation of new party

The 2021 general election resulted in major gains for the Social Democrats, which became the first largest force in Parliament with 51.4%. As the Democratic leader, Pelutxinná took the position of leader of the Opposition.

Under Pelutxinná plan; Waatmaat's inability to sway the Democrats resulted in her losing a leadership spill against Laawaa Baabylla in late 2020 and the subsequent dissolution of her government. Baabylla's administration finally reached an agreement with the Democrats in 2020, when the New Frontier plan went ahead and the territory of Jaajö was claimed by the Federation.

Premiership

The Democrats were rewarded with their best-ever result at the 2023 general election, gaining over 55% of the vote and achieving the first parliamentary majority in an election by any political party since 2018. Pelutxinná was shortly afterwards granted the King's mandate to form the 12th government of Ikerlàndia, which took office on 1 January 2023 when it was confirmed by the 5th Parliament in its inaugural session.
